Ernestine Scrichfield says...
If you are looking for a book that will teach you how to become a home inspector, this is not that book. In fact, I don't think there is an adequate book anywhere that can make you a great home inspector. The only thing that teaches you how to inspect houses is being in the field for a while and seeing the amazing world of property flaws, and delving into housing systems. I am a former Naval pilot, and I wouldn't expect to be able to land on an aircraft carrier after reading one book. The true value in this book, much like the introductory courses I took as a fledgling pilot, is that it gets you familiar with the terminology used around construction and real estate, and gives you just enough information to be dangerous. I am now a real estate investor who helps other new investors get started and this is one of the first books I make them go buy. It is just enough to get you a basic nuts and bolts education on the guts of a house, without getting mired down in minutae of building code and the millions of things that can actually be wrong with a house.

Glenda Sciancalepore says...
I am a real estate investor, and this book is saving me hundreds and hundreds of dollars on inspections. After consuming this book, it has enabled me to do my own inspections on potential real estate investments.I can decide if I want to make an offer or not.If I do, then I have potential negotiating areas with the seller.If we agree on a price, then I bring in a certified inspector as a formality, especially if you're applying for a loan.Most lending institutions require that the property be professionally inspected.
This book is loaded with color photographs.Amazing for the price it is being offered for.Cauldwell is meticulous, and extremely detailed in his approach.I recommend this book to inspectors, any person that wants to become an inspector, or someone who just wants to look out for their own investment/home.
